The Insider(@InsiderEng) 's Twitter Profileg
The Insider

@InsiderEng

The Insider is a Russia-focused, independent media outlet. We're fully committed to investigative journalism and to debunking fake news

ID:1379456474192154625

linkhttp://theins.press calendar_today06-04-2021 15:30:42

2,9K Tweets

17,0K Followers

204 Following